    <![CDATA[<em>I.O.U.S.A.</em> will accompany a new feature-length documentary based on the writings of Agora's <em>The Daily Reckoning</em>. According to filmmaker Patrick Creadon, &quot;America's federal debt is $8.6 trillion and growing at a frightening rate. In addition, our major entitlement programs (Social Security, Medicare and Medicaid) are dangerously unfunded. As a country, we are slowly spending ourselves to death.&quot;   <p>   <em>I.O.U.S.A.</em> also picks up where the best-selling <em>Empire of Debt</em> left off. It will feature stories about the people involved in making decisions about the four major deficits in the country (federal deficit, trade deficit, savings deficit, and leadership deficit). Interviews have already been conducted with Warren Buffet, Robert Rubin, Alice Rivlin, Pete Peterson, David Walker, Paul O'Neill, James Areddy, and Bill Bonner.</p>]]>
